Keeping the fuel away from heat sources

When storing your generator fuel, be sure to keep it away from any heat sources. A generator produces combustible vapors, and these vapors can ignite when exposed to a heat source of any temperature. Common heat sources include radiators, space heaters and even direct sunlight. Temperatures above 120-125 degrees Fahrenheit are particularly dangerous for your stored fuel and should be avoided at all costs.

Keeping the fuel away from high temperatures will help preserve its quality and extend its shelf life. Furthermore, doing so will also reduce the risk of accidental fire or explosion in the vicinity of the generator.

Importance of using fuel stabilizers for long-term storage

When storing fuel in tanks for long periods of time, a fuel stabilizer is essential in order to prevent the fuel from deteriorating, as well as preventing bacteria and fungus growth. The fuel stabilizer creates an environment that slows down oxidation, which is the primary cause of fuel deterioration. This prevents the fuel from becoming unstable and breaking down into harmful particles that can damage your generator engine.

The primary benefit of using a fuel stabilizer is that it helps to extend the life of any stored gasoline. Without a stabilizer, stored gasoline can become unusable in as little as 30 days due to oxidation caused by oxygen and other impurities. By using a stabilizer, it’s possible to keep gas fresh for up to two years or even longer depending on many factors like local temperatures or climate conditions.
